40 times don’t always correlate well to game speed and quickness, and some guys just don’t test well when tested in these weird artificial ways like straight line sprinting and all the stuff they do at the combine. If this guy is a good football player, I’d say draft him. While I like our receivers, I still feel like we don’t have a true #1. Pittman is a possession receiver, Campbell is true wideout but ceiling is as a #2 type guy. Pierce needs another year to get a feel for what he can do. OL and pass rush are bigger needs but I wouldn’t necessarily pass on someone who can be a true #1 wideout assuming that is true for Jr.
Anquan Boldin is a prime example. Ran a 4.7 40 and fell to the 2nd round. Ended up playing 14 seasons, winning a Super Bowl, and making 3 pro bowls

One of the best wide receivers of the 2000’s.
